Center Parcs - Digital Services
User-centric solution delivers cost savings and agility for web and mobile apps
Center Parcs UK and Ireland, a short break provider for families at six forest locations, was facing challenges in the delivery of its digital services strategy and the execution of its cloud adoption journey. The organisation needed to enhance its online capabilities to provide a better experience for customers accessing its website and mobile app.
Services
Amazon Web Services
Amazon Route53
Amazon API Gateway
AWS AppSync
AWS Lambda
The Brief
As an organisation that handles the personally identifiable information (PII) of thousands of people, Center Parcs wanted to ensure that user data and interactions were secure across its digital platforms.
Its applications also needed to offer a consistent and high-quality experience, even as traffic levels fluctuate during holiday periods. This needed to be achieved without manual intervention or the over-provisioning of resources.
As part of its digital services strategy and cloud adoption journey, Center Parcs reached out to Nasstar to leverage the benefits of serverless AWS technologies. While traditional cloud services often involve paying for idle resources, serverless technology costs are calculated by actual usage - eliminating unnecessary expenses.
Nasstar has been working with Center Parcs to design and deploy a secure, agile, and cost-effective solution which integrates with the organisation’s existing backend Enterprise Service Layer REST services.
The Benefits
Nasstar's serverless AWS solution effectively addressed Center Parcs' business challenges by providing secure, cost-effective, and high-performing digital services that scaled automatically. With an approach that was designed and implemented to support Center Parcs’ fast-paced delivery requirements, Nasstar was able to ensure that all resources were accurately provisioned and that messages flowed through the AWS components as expected.
Security: Security has been built into every layer of the solution and uses security-related AWS services and capabilities such as the AWS Web Application Firewall and Lambda Authorizers deployed as part of the API Gateway and AppSync resources.
Cost efficiency: Using serverless technologies such as API Gateway and AppSync, cloud costs are based on actual resource usage rather than relying on long-running resources which may sit idle during periods of low traffic.
Sustainability: By scaling up and down to meet demand, the use of serverless technologies is contributing to a more energy-efficient and sustainable IT environment.
Observability: CloudWatch, an AWS native tool for monitoring and observing customer solutions, now provides metrics against each of the deployed resources. This enables a high degree of end-to-end infrastructure observability, real-time alerting, and feedback.
The Solution
Nasstar designed a solution that directly addressed the specific needs of Center Parcs' website users as well as mobile app users. To provide business value as quickly as possible, Nasstar’s Delivery Team made their technical decisions based on three main categories:
Performance: Ensure that all digital services provided by Center Parcs are responsive and offer an excellent user experience.
Scalability: All services must have the ability to handle varying levels of user traffic without the over-provisioning of resources.
Security: Services must be secure by design and protect sensitive user data from unauthorised access.
The use of Amazon API Gateway for website users and AWS AppSync for mobile app users was a strategic decision to optimise data transfer and user experience. API Gateway was chosen for its ability to handle data-rich responses, while AppSync was suitable for mobile app users who needed smaller, specific data sets. This approach allowed for leaner payloads, reducing the amount of data that needed to be transferred.
The deployment of the serverless solution allowed Center Parcs to provide improved online capabilities to its customers. The use of version-controlled Infrastructure as Code (IaC) and Terraform ensured accuracy and repeatability during deployments, enabling Center Parcs to easily promote new versions of APIs through its AWS environments as required.
By focusing on performance, scalability, and security Nasstar was able to address Center Parcs' business challenges and provide a solution that was tailored to its specific needs. The solution improved performance by ensuring high-quality user experiences, increased scalability by handling varying levels of traffic, and enhanced security by protecting customer data and interactions.
With the expert implementation of Amazon API Gateway, AWS AppSync, and AWS Lambda, Nasstar and Center Parcs were able to deliver a seamless digital experience for customers while achieving significant cost savings and improved scalability.